1. Compare the Available Services

Choosing a provider quickly without consideration will only create problems for you in the long run. If you want to ensure that you don’t end up tackling problems, you should start by checking the services an agency can provide you.

Ignore the services that cannot provide 100% uptime and don’t have a great customer support service. Instead of thinking about saving your money, you should prefer those providers who ensure the quality of their operations.

It’s better to work with a provider who has processes for handling emergency situations. For example, you should check if they can provide 24 hour towing in case there’s an emergency and quick action is needed.

2. Check Their Fleet

When looking for partners, you should be mindful to avoid any provider that makes unrealistic claims. One of the great ways of dodging sketchy providers is by reviewing the fleet of all the service providers you explore.

Look for the necessary tools/operations that are needed for the proper functioning of a transportation company. For example, your transportation partner should rely on quality products like catalytic converters to ensure they follow the legal guidelines.

Another important thing to look for when reviewing the fleet of a company is asking if they have proper insurance plans. Working with a company that doesn’t have insurance for its fleet will only cause legal troubles for you, so avoid such providers.

3. Verify Their Legal Framework

A company doesn’t only have to be cheap; it also has to abide by the legal guidelines for it to be a suited partner. Make sure you don’t fall into the trap of hiring an agency that has “zero regard” for the legal guidelines.

When interviewing a service provider, start by asking them how they meet the legal guidelines and what strategy they adopt to stay updated with legal trends. Make sure you review all the licenses they’ve got for running their business.

When in doubt, make sure you get help from your lawyer and rely on their expertise to choose the best partner for your needs.

4. Ask for Recommendations

Following the three tips mentioned above can take a lot of your time and effort. If you are in a hurry about choosing a reliable partner and can’t go through all the “nooks and crannies” of hiring, you should rely on recommendations.

Reach out to your friends and family to ask if they know of reliable transportation partners. You can also consider taking a look at the services your competitors rely on to simplify your process.
